Truth & Knowledge: Episode 25 – "True Divorce": In Episode 25 of Truth & Knowledge, Trey Knowles discusses the meaning of a True Divorce. To Trey, a true divorce is the act of separating or dissociating something from something else. He emphasizes that true divorce is necessary because humanity has committed adultery—not only in the physical sense, but whenever we are unfaithful through immoral actions. Trey references 1 Corinthians 11:3, which teaches that the head of every man is Christ, the head of the woman is man, and the head of Christ is God. From this, he explains that Jesus is the rightful head of every man, and therefore, we must submit to His authority. Devotion, meaning deep love and loyalty, is essential in this relationship. According to Trey, whatever God declares immoral is indeed immoral. Our b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it, meant to operate in truth and the Spirit of God’s Word. When we sin against our bodies, we also sin against the Holy Spirit—showing disobedience to Christ’s headship.

Truth & Knowledge: Episode 22 – “Your Race Does Not Determine Who You Are” In this episode, Trey Knowles reminds us that our race, culture, ancestry, or the world around us does not define who we are. True identity is determined by what flows from the heart—because what we value reveals who we are. As Jesus taught in Matthew 6:21: “For where your treasure is, there your heart will be also.” The greatest commandment is to love the Lord your God with all your heart (passionately), all your soul (willfully), all your mind (thoughtfully), and all your strength (practically living like you love Him). When the Lord is in your heart, He determines who you are. Jesus declares in John 15:5: “I am the vine; you are the branches. If you remain in Me and I in you, you will bear much fruit; apart from Me, you can do nothing.” Without Him, we cannot truly know who we are. But with Him, our identity is rooted in love, obedience, and fruitfulness.
